# dotnetfly **Repository Path**: nickkka_blur/dotnetfly ## Basic Information - **Project Name**: dotnetfly - **Description**: No description available -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 1 - **Created**: 2020-09-30 - **Last Updated**: 2023-06-13 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 你好,我是一线码农,沪漂程序员,终生学习者。 做 .NET程序员,基础非常重要,也是进大厂的必备基础,然而 WinDBG 万不能少!!! 我写了近 40 篇文章涉及到了 windbg 知识,绝对是您打造 坚实基础的 绝对保证。 ### 涉及到 Windbg 的文章 - [阿里短信回执.net sdk的bug导致生产服务cpu 100%排查](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483934&idx=1&sn=1e37bd686ba5b4e0e1a41a836258f126&chksm=a698715391eff845c79db6badfb45f63a926d5bfd0d450276661bd7e7cc67ffbdc81fe30fca9&token=1260076125&lang=zh_CN#rd) - [字符串太占内存了,我想了各种奇思淫巧对它进行压缩](http://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484069&idx=1&sn=9a0a2b700edc20294a5f280c39f8ad78&chksm=a69871e891eff8fe8ec369eab8fa480416ccce1cfe188ccb55409cdf42841dfa90281a16d816&token=1098575339&lang=zh_CN#rd) - [一个static和面试官扯了一个小时,舌战加强版](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484105&idx=1&sn=0e53cc1900421222a5eae65ee1cfd725&chksm=a698718491eff892a4e63d5cf62a0b1e2ee2f85ed7a1111cd889d4f97f9f6db0309e0d7ae096&token=1098575339&lang=zh_CN#rd) - [一个lock锁就可以分出低中高水平的程序员对问题的处置方式](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483721&idx=1&sn=ae0af61c33fbd515943a8523acbddfe0&chksm=a698720491effb122e53f8308024c1218da04381f8106dc78ba738869d332b132e61c186e42b&token=1260076125&lang=zh_CN#rd) - [用了这么多年的泛型,你对它到底有多了解?](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483746&idx=1&sn=1a9ae1e942d12ce0ae184ebaddd96a3a&chksm=a698722f91effb394d008529ab311e97ae94651e76d36a2c70ceaf020faace687d91e067a0f5&token=1260076125&lang=zh_CN#rd) - [非常简单的string驻留池,你对它真的了解吗](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483754&idx=1&sn=b901fee371a4aeb799337520b35d9bfb&chksm=a698722791effb31c3806b95efe08c30dba630cd22bee6cd87761239b09e36295af488a7a994&token=1260076125&lang=zh_CN#rd) - [从GC的SuppressFinalize方法带你深刻认识Finalize底层运行机制](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483758&idx=1&sn=415a5d4650e3363b0c9df8126aa529cc&chksm=a698722391effb35f068b09f137450f0084be57d44111540de71d4cc75463fc7c7b14789c667&token=1260076125&lang=zh_CN#rd) - [面向接口编程,你考虑过性能吗?](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483766&idx=1&sn=6b639499cf910587227bf8ed576f557c&chksm=a698723b91effb2d7925c6740eaccc347c42e7ec062ccbefce3620b6a2588e3aec380c1c7c8a&token=1260076125&lang=zh_CN#rd) - [慎用ToLower和ToUpper,小心把你的系统给拖垮了](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483784&idx=1&sn=3ee4a0b58eb85895f2b5951dedc36974&chksm=a69872c591effbd3062ba57c78994e519235896f607f2d8e5052f8787d7e2fa84bd8c12d565e&token=1260076125&lang=zh_CN#rd) - [内存迟迟下不去,可能你就差一个GC.Collect](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483788&idx=1&sn=5643b128ef64168bdbd231a32d955c67&chksm=a69872c191effbd7513eaf65453d3305c2bc9a01f180ae99ed1fd512585911f4b4a805258bc8&token=1260076125&lang=zh_CN#rd) - [教你配置windows上的windbg,linux上的lldb,打入clr内部这一篇就够了](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483792&idx=1&sn=b2984c421787efa352678fcf9b50490f&chksm=a69872dd91effbcbedd264f1a59c1671f068b40303e7a190a52b7407196fe3b8bb3e533b9d05&token=1260076125&lang=zh_CN#rd) - [不要把异常当做业务逻辑,这性能可能你无法承受](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483801&idx=1&sn=255f7b548a5c6b2a124c2adc9a7fff17&chksm=a69872d491effbc2d10ef4f684187144f4a7a2fdea79b17c554910d9e15d0dfaf1d48803d835&token=1260076125&lang=zh_CN#rd) - [记一次排查线上程序内存的忽高忽低,又是大集合惹祸了](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483887&idx=1&sn=3bfea65a9ccd58df5813face404de5c9&chksm=a69872a291effbb40554a72df4d34084dbce76c58ac66bc8af21cd606d7ddb4c6a0e4da7d8e9&token=1260076125&lang=zh_CN#rd) - [BitArray虽好,但请不要滥用,又一次线上内存暴增排查](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483895&idx=1&sn=9df99be01677a20288b7d18ded113977&chksm=a69872ba91effbac65df26f3f0fcd46c5bd9a9ebd5f1528c213cdf621099439ba98e76720094&token=1260076125&lang=zh_CN#rd) - [List的扩容机制,你真的明白吗?](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483934&idx=1&sn=1e37bd686ba5b4e0e1a41a836258f126&chksm=a698715391eff845c79db6badfb45f63a926d5bfd0d450276661bd7e7cc67ffbdc81fe30fca9&token=1260076125&lang=zh_CN#rd) - [追了多年的开发框架,你还认识指针吗?](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483823&idx=1&sn=b1c6155b16283a99a9be855c57c13b8e&chksm=a69872e291effbf404f89ec538d28d5b1cf4ed2786f3feb43d17db985639b4ed24d7c5edd55f&token=1098575339&lang=zh_CN#rd) - 更多... ### 涉及到 SqlServer 的 文章 - [Sql Server之旅——第一站 那些给我们带来福利的系统视图](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483840&idx=1&sn=d8f5f3e95903ed816362e180c8182566&chksm=a698728d91effb9b764cb6cbfaeab9f2903312c0076dc4edc3f4f52688d3ab74aca04c378022&scene=178#rd) - [Sql Server之旅——第二站 理解讨厌的表扫描](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483853&idx=1&sn=6c7ed042a163316f28837d871471bddf&chksm=a698728091effb96ac7c16e0c8b070c38fb38b3781e3147673877b5e74ca3d743c87796dc3d8&scene=178#rd) - [Sql Server之旅——第三站 解惑那些背了多年聚集索引的人](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483870&idx=1&sn=a5b10f6811390b5ee2c900d0aab7a7c0&chksm=a698729391effb85ff84b2d360f496355209c662c8e59859e7f5d0411910cd87e42c3ce13757&scene=178#rd) - [Sql Server之旅——第四站 你必须知道的非聚集索引扫描](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483881&idx=1&sn=4b8b21cf922d98f535474bee7abc16c9&chksm=a69872a491effbb27b873cf6eafc84833ff1914b0aee6d7d5ff2e4d45743a8a01d7c026dce8c&scene=178#rd) - [Sql Server之旅——第五站 使用winHex利器加深理解数据页](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483905&idx=1&sn=5667043995a753175bf9f6959316c074&chksm=a698714c91eff85a1602b1bd424b638e39fc7341cb3fd24216dde70058be473f3d074d09c651&scene=178#rd) - [ Sql Server之旅——第六站 为什么都说状态少的字段不能建索引](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483920&idx=1&sn=9dae8f1f26986401e1d66144c01e0e41&chksm=a698715d91eff84b588d990c8aa26a8250c7faa81b7393d821739d215601466bf88ff9b2c473&scene=178#rd) - [Sql Server之旅——第七站 复合索引和include索引到底有多大区别?](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483976&idx=1&sn=f64dde98d0999de3320f14d02ce17958&chksm=a698710591eff813e8ed91d40d2c57fbe2737c6e7d6c5e7b464a5cde39c365f7d87226e16888&scene=178#rd) - [Sql Server之旅——第八站 看公司这些DBA们设计的这些复合索引](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247483934&idx=1&sn=1e37bd686ba5b4e0e1a41a836258f126&chksm=a698715391eff845c79db6badfb45f63a926d5bfd0d450276661bd7e7cc67ffbdc81fe30fca9&token=1260076125&lang=zh_CN#rd) - [Sql Server之旅——第九站 看看DML操作对索引的影响](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484012&idx=1&sn=b9739cf51a1d7f1318cfaa32f5205ac9&chksm=a698712191eff83740196d9041f87f86becf11bcae1e7cfa8107f18f996dd23207cd11827194&scene=178#rd) - [Sql Server之旅——第十站 简单说说sqlserver的执行计划](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484040&idx=1&sn=a6be291a2f3ef7bb4d4fe5d9bef2ba77&chksm=a69871c591eff8d34cb92554592099cd38869be45a48986744689b877fb768ec407ee7faebfc&scene=178#rd) - [Sql Server之旅——第十一站 sqltext的参数化处理](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484059&idx=1&sn=ad791cfdb9caa08866bf84a1ee62aebd&chksm=a69871d691eff8c02cfe97b712de1c03d54045040484b9b1d71e254590ecd004c9ebffa0f3e6&scene=178#rd) - 更多... ### 涉及到 数据结构和算法 的 文章 - [第一题 Bitmap算法](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484142&idx=1&sn=821d5640a48ece06cac437eb67a7b934&chksm=a69871a391eff8b5e120b6f588ef6baa2088f7d13ad1ea1de4bb2c48fdec01a569bfa78a5525&token=1260076125&lang=zh_CN#rd) - [第二题 优先队列](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484160&idx=1&sn=8d6c5385dd01cf2369ddba509e9a9854&chksm=a698704d91eff95b1f5d18e947b62afe21f933dc98e12b4a694dd8c87dbae5f643cc68c900d5&token=1260076125&lang=zh_CN#rd) - [第三题 最长公共子序列](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484252&idx=1&sn=9981576e5bb4707b76f10378bb4e5c0b&chksm=a698701191eff907c367af791b37ed1f97113b789515fd1fe65caa5a9b7e5a5da9fb40057011&token=1260076125&lang=zh_CN#rd) - [第四题 字符串相似度](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484300&idx=2&sn=2649e94250e7f5bd6398ebf279cdd175&chksm=a69870c191eff9d73ed69cab84419f9254e7a64622e4ed476fe762bc1e7ab57678d13f24b6b2&token=1260076125&lang=zh_CN#rd) - [第五题 并查集](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484322&idx=1&sn=c5960599ce44a279ca8d16ee14298752&chksm=a69870ef91eff9f9d9d297888e576024d305e8013093e426205636f4af7e824235773801f5dd&token=1260076125&lang=zh_CN#rd) - [第六题 线段树](https://mp.weixin.qq.com/s?__biz=MjM5MzI5Mzg1OA==&mid=2247484401&idx=1&sn=506fd8a11fbe26819bc30d4d355eb510&chksm=a69870bc91eff9aa6280f81bf774aebd66aa245cb7c19362d979e549cf98fccc20382178b0af&token=1260076125&lang=zh_CN#rd) - 更多... ### 我的其他平台账号 * 博客园 https://www.cnblogs.com/huangxincheng/ * B站 https://space.bilibili.com/409524162 * 知乎 https://www.zhihu.com/people/hxc-58 * 掘金 https://juejin.im/user/1380642337074718 * 思否 https://segmentfault.com/u/huangxincheng 每周至少原创 2 篇文章,首发在公众号;视频首发B站,你的支持和认可是我最大的动力! 欢迎扫码**公众号**第一时间接收最新文章,每个月都会抽奖送书,回复「资源」还赠送优质电子书,希望对你有所帮助。 **微信搜索: 一线码农聊技术 或 dotnetfly** ![](https://i.loli.net/2020/09/23/fgLUVn3YSIDWQpK.png)